I was at Walmart on Burbank a few weeks ago and an elderly black gentleman approached me and he had a few items in his hands. It was bread and lunch meat and a couple other things and said he was hungry and didn’t have enough money to pay for his food and could I spare a few bucks to help pay for it. Me being naive said I don’t have any cash but I’ll go to the ATM in front of store and get him $20. I began walking to the front and when I got there I looked back and he was gone. So I didn’t get the money and returned to my shopping. A bit later he shows up again and asks did you get the money. I told him no since you disappeared I did not. I then told him just give me your items and I’ll purchase them for you. Surprisingly he said no, no I can’t do that. “They” don’t want me to do that. I then realized it was a scam. I saw him walking around until I left.
